Planet Funk - Non-Zero Sumness

I just listened to this CD and I was pleasantly surprised. I have always been a fan of Planet Funk since I first heard "Chase the Sun" way back in 2001. Two years later and they finally have enough material to put out a CD.

This CD is a wonderful blend of what I would call ambient, house & rock. This album is full of funky house tracks that will have you struggling to stand still but it also has a great mixture of chillout tracks within as well. I'd recommend this CD to anyone who is looking for a fresh new sound.

Rating: 9/10

Tracklist:

01 Where is the Max
02 Chase the Sun
03 All Mans Land
04 The Switch
05 Inside All the People
06 Under the Rain
07 Paraffin
08 Piano Piano
09 Tightrope Artist
10 Who Said
11 Funk the Waltz
12 One Step Closer (Radio Edit)
13 Who Said (Planet Funk Posilipo Mix)
14 Rosa Blu
